Depart for la Sucrerie de la Montagne, and a memorable evening of French-Canadian folklore. Upon arrival, you will be driven to the sugar shack, a 100-year old restored barn large enough to welcome 600 guests, in a hay wagon pulled by two 2000-pound Belgian horses.

After an all-you-can-eat dinner of typical Québécois fare, you'll learn some traditional dances and folk songs, and your evening will end with a sugar-on-snow party, with real maple syrup and real snow (stored in the winter and served every day of the year).

11:45 am As you enter the Biodôme, you will walk down a 500-meter Nature Path where, and in a matter of minutes, you'll go from a hot and moist tropical rain forest to the Antarctic, and you will see 4000 animals from 200 species, including penguins, parrots, puffins and piranhas, beavers, bats, and ducks, alligators, otters, and monkeys, and hundreds of others.
12:30 pm

Walk next door to the Olympic Stadium, where you will ascend 556 feet on the funiculaire to the top of the world's tallest inclined tower for a panoramic, 50-mile view of Montréal, the St. Lawrence Seaway and the surrounding countryside.

On a clear day you can see all the way to the Green Mountains of Vermont and the Adirondack Mountains of New York.
